Additionally, conjunctive rather than joins nouns, adjectives, adverbs, and prepositions that have parallel forms. In such instances, rather than indicates choice or negation. I drink coffee rather than tea. He bought red rather than green peppers. She eats slowly rather than quickly.

I … in and out wireless bartlettWebNov 9, 2015 · When you use the structure: I would rather X than Y, then X and Y must match in grammatical terms. So we can say: I would rather swim than go [to the party]. or. I would rather go [swimming] than go [to the party]. You cannot mix the verb forms.
